Choosing a university major is a pivotal moment in your life. It's a stepping stone that can mold your future career path and overall direction. However, it's also a complex task, as there are so many diverse fields to explore.

The key is to thoughtfully consider your interests, skills, and goals. Explore what truly motivates you. What subjects do you enjoy learning about? What kind of work environment would suit your personality?

Once you have a deeper understanding of yourself, you can Visit page start to research different majors that align with your strengths. Talk with professors, advisors, and professionals in fields that captivate you.

Attend university events to learn more about specific programs and environments. Remember, choosing a major is not a final decision. Many students shift their majors over time as they explore new passions and perspectives.

University Majors Demystified

Selecting a university major is a pivotal decision that influences your academic journey and future career prospects. Despite this, the vast array of majors available can be daunting. To make an informed choice, it's essential to conduct thorough research.

Begin by reflecting on your passions and interests. What subjects do you have a natural aptitude for? Consider what kind of work environment motivates you.

Create a list of potential majors that match your aspirations. Research each major thoroughly, including its coursework, career pathways, and required skills.

Talk to faculty members in fields that interest you.

Their experiences can provide valuable direction. Remember, your major is not permanent. Many students explore different options throughout their college careers. Be open to modifying your path as you discover.

Ultimately, the best university major for you is the one that ignites your curiosity and sets you up for a fulfilling future.
